Quick Assessment

Bobby and Minny is an early reader fiction book featuring movable toy characters that engage young children with interactive elements and simple storytelling. Suitable for ages 5 to 8, it combines themes of machinery and play, encouraging curiosity about how things work. The content is gentle and appropriate for early readers, with no sensitive themes.

Why we rated Bobby and Minny 6C

Bobby and Minny is written at a Level 1-2 reading level across 28 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 2.5 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Bobby and Minny works for readers up to grade 3.5.

We rate Bobby and Minny as 6C ("Clear") because the content sits in the "Gentle" range — no conflict beyond everyday childhood experiences.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ly gentle; no single dimension stands out as a concern.

No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the gentle intensity score.

Thematically, Bobby and Minny explores adventure, friendship, fantasy world-building, and toy and movable books —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
